php怎么给标签li
-
为标签li添加样式,可以使用以下方法:
1. 内联样式:直接在标签的style属性中添加样式。
“`- 内容
“`
例如:
“`- 这是一个红色的列表项
“`
2. 内嵌样式表:在HTML文档的`
`标签中添加````
例如:
``````
3. 外部样式表:将样式定义在一个独立的CSS文件中,然后在HTML文档中使用``标签引入该外部样式表。
``````
例如:
``````
在styles.css文件中定义样式规则:
```
li {
color: red;
}
```上述方法中的样式属性和属性值可根据需要进行修改,如颜色、字体大小、背景色等。需要注意的是,样式表中的选择器可以更加具体来仅选择想要添加样式的li标签,例如添加类选择器或ID选择器。
2年前 -
可以使用以下方法在PHP中为标签
- 添加内容:
1. 直接在PHP代码中使用echo语句:
“`php
echo “- 内容1
“;
echo “- 内容2
“;
echo “- 内容3
“;
“`
这种方法适用于需要动态生成的内容。2. 使用循环结构生成多个
- 标签:
“`php
$items = array(“内容1”, “内容2”, “内容3”);
foreach ($items as $item) {
echo “- ” . $item . “
“;
}
“`
这种方法适用于需要根据数组或数据库结果生成多个- 标签的情况。
3. 使用HTML模板引擎:
PHP中有许多模板引擎可以帮助我们更方便地生成HTML代码,比如Smarty、Twig等。使用模板引擎,可以将HTML和PHP代码分离,提高代码的可维护性。
例如使用Smarty模板引擎:
“`php
$smarty = new Smarty();
$items = array(“内容1”, “内容2”, “内容3”);
$smarty->assign(‘items’, $items);
$smarty->display(‘your_template.tpl’);
“`
在your_template.tpl文件中,可以使用Smarty的foreach循环来生成- 标签:
“`html
{foreach from=$items item=item}- {$item}
{/foreach}
“`4. 使用HTML字符串拼接:
将要生成的- 标签内容保存在字符串变量中,然后输出到HTML页面。
“`php
$li_content = “- 内容1
” . “
- 内容2
” . “
- 内容3
“;
echo $li_content;
“`
这种方法适用于生成数量较少且内容相对静态的- 标签。
5. 使用PHP的DOM扩展:
DOM扩展提供了创建、修改和处理HTML文档的功能,可以使用它创建和操作- 标签。
“`php
$dom = new DOMDocument();
$ul = $dom->createElement(‘ul’);
$dom->appendChild($ul);$li1 = $dom->createElement(‘li’, ‘内容1’);
$ul->appendChild($li1);$li2 = $dom->createElement(‘li’, ‘内容2’);
$ul->appendChild($li2);$li3 = $dom->createElement(‘li’, ‘内容3’);
$ul->appendChild($li3);echo $dom->saveHTML();
“`
这种方法适用于需要对HTML文档进行更复杂操作的情况。以上是几种常见的在PHP中为标签
- 添加内容的方法,根据实际情况选择适合自己的方法即可。
2年前 - 添加内容:
-
要给标签li添加样式或者属性,可以使用以下方法和操作流程:
1. 使用内联样式:内联样式是直接在HTML标签上使用style属性来设置样式。在li标签上添加style属性,并设置需要的样式。例如,要设置li标签的背景颜色为红色,可以使用以下代码:
“`html- 内容
“`
2. 使用内部样式表:内部样式表是在HTML文档的头部使用
- 内容
```
3. 使用外部样式表:外部样式表是通过在HTML文档中链接外部的CSS文件来定义样式。首先创建一个.css文件,然后在HTML文档的头部使用标签来链接该CSS文件。例如,要设置li标签的字体大小为14px,可以使用以下代码:
在.css文件中:
```css
li {
font-size: 14px;
}
```
在HTML文档中:
```html
- 内容
```
4. 添加li标签的属性:除了样式外,还可以给li标签添加自定义的属性。例如,要给li标签添加一个自定义属性data-id,并设置其值为1,可以使用以下代码:
```html- 内容
```
在JavaScript中,可以通过getAttribute()方法获取li标签的属性值,例如:
```javascript
var li = document.querySelector("li");
var id = li.getAttribute("data-id");
console.log(id); // 输出1
```总结:以上是给li标签添加样式或属性的几种方法,请根据实际需求选择合适的方法来实现。记得在编写代码时,要保持结构清晰,并使用适当的小标题来组织文章,使读者能够更好地理解和找到需要的信息。
2年前